Cathy Marie Winfree
Oct 16, 1957 — Aug 5, 2026
Cathy was a vibrant presence to all who knew her.
Cathy Marie Winfree, born Cathy Marie Price on October 16, 1957 in Wyandotte, Michigan, passed away peacefully on August 5, 2026, in San Jose, California.
Cathy was a vibrant presence to all who knew her. Known for her very outgoing nature, she brought light and warmth to every gathering, embracing life with energy and a genuine love for people. She excelled as an outstanding computer programmer, earning deep respect and affection from colleagues throughout her career. Those fortunate enough to work with Cathy remember her not only for her exceptional technical skill, but also for the kindness and peerless integrity she brought to every team and project.
Her joys extended far beyond her professional accomplishments. Cathy relished time spent exercising, going on bike rides, and sharing moments—both big and small—with friends and family. She cherished building memories, whether outdoors in good company or simply enjoying the camaraderie of loved ones.
Cathy’s legacy is carried forward by her beloved husband, Michael Winfree. She was preceded in death by her father, Frank Price, and her mother, Rita, both of whom she spoke of fondly and missed dearly.
